Anaconda命令行工具使用技巧:高效管理Anaconda环境,提升开发效率
发布时间: 2024-06-24 16:42:39 阅读量: 99 订阅数: 52
![Anaconda命令行工具使用技巧:高效管理Anaconda环境,提升开发效率](https://ucc.alicdn.com/images/user-upload-01/13e1cffe49f34f95bac16af87e9893b8.png?x-oss-process=image/resize,s_500,m_lfit)
# 1. Anaconda命令行工具简介
Anaconda是一个开源的Python发行版,它为数据科学和机器学习提供了一系列工具和库。Anaconda命令行工具(conda)是Anaconda发行版中一个强大的工具,用于管理环境、包和依赖关系。
conda命令行工具提供了以下主要功能:
- 创建和管理Anaconda环境:Anaconda环境是隔离的Python环境,可以安装特定的包和依赖关系。
- 安装和管理包:conda可以轻松地安装、更新和卸载Python包,包括Anaconda存储库和第三方频道中的包。
- 卸载和更新包:conda可以卸载不再需要的包,并更新已安装的包以获取最新版本。
# 2. Anaconda环境管理
### 2.1 创建和激活Anaconda环境
Anaconda环境是隔离的Python环境,用于管理特定项目的依赖项。要创建新环境,请使用以下命令:
```
conda create --name <environment_name> python=<python_version>
```
例如,要创建一个名为“my_env”的Python 3.9环境,请运行:
```
conda create --name my_env python=3.9
```
创建环境后,使用以下命令激活它:
```
conda activate <environment_name>
```
例如,要激活“my_env”环境,请运行:
```
conda activate my_env
```
### 2.2 安装和管理包
在激活的环境中,可以使用以下命令安装包:
```
conda install <package_name>
```
例如,要安装NumPy包,请运行:
```
conda install numpy
```
要查看已安装的包,请使用以下命令:
```
conda list
```
要更新包,请使用以下命令:
```
conda update <package_name>
```
例如,要更新NumPy包,请运行:
```
conda update numpy
```
### 2.3 卸载和更新包
要卸载包,请使用以下命令:
```
conda remove <package_name>
```
例如,要卸载NumPy包,请运行:
```
conda remove numpy
```
要清理未使用的包和依赖项,请使用以下命令:
```
conda clean --all
```
### 2.4 环境克隆和导出
Anaconda环境可以克隆或导出以创建新环境或与他人共享。
要克隆环境,请使用以下命令:
```
conda create --name <new_environment_name> --clone <source_environment_name>
```
例如,要克隆“my_env”环境并创建名为“new_env”的新环境,请运行:
```
conda create --name new_env --clone my_env
```
要导出环境,请使用以下命令:
```
conda env export --name <environment_name> > <environment_file_name>.yml
```
例如,要导出“my_env”环境,请运行:
```
conda env export --name my_env > my_env.yml
```
导出的环境文件可以导入以创建新环境:
```
conda env create --file <envi
```
0
0